TPO roofing, or Thermoplastic Polyolefin roofing, is a single-ply reflective roofing membrane made from polyprophylene and ethylene-propylene rubber polymerized together. It's known for its energy efficiency, heat-welded seams, and strong resistance to UV rays, chemical exposure, and bacterial growth. Commonly used in commercial buildings, TPO provides a durable, cost-effective roofing solution.

How Much Does TPO Roofing Cost in Citrus Heights, California?

TPO roofing cost in Citrus Heights, California is primarily determined by roof size, insulation requirements, attachment method, detail complexity, and tear-off scope. Most pricing is calculated per square foot after an on-site inspection confirms the roof assembly condition and the number of penetrations, edges, and drains.

  • TPO Roof Repair Cost: Depends on leak location, seam condition, and access. Small heat-welded repairs are typically priced per repair area, while complex detail repairs are scoped individually.
  • TPO Roof Replacement Cost: Driven by tear-off requirements, insulation thickness, attachment system (mechanically fastened vs fully adhered), and flashing/drainage detailing.
  • TPO Roof Coating Cost: Only applicable when the membrane and seams are in suitable condition. Pricing depends on preparation, seam reinforcement, and coating type.
  • TPO Maintenance Cost: Usually based on roof size and visit frequency, including drain clearing, seam checks, and minor defect correction.

The fastest way to get an accurate number is a roof inspection that confirms membrane condition, moisture intrusion, insulation saturation, and detailing requirements.

Why this works on TPO roofs

System-level cause and effect:

  1. Heat-welded seam continuity → resists thermal cycling → seams do not separate into leak paths
  2. Flashing integrity at penetrations → seals equipment zones → water does not enter the assembly
  3. Attachment stability → resists uplift and movement → membrane does not shift or fatigue
  4. Drainage performance → evacuates water → ponding does not stress seams or insulation
  5. Moisture control in the assembly → prevents saturation → thermal resistance and interior protection remain stable
